>   Generally speaking if someone wants to sell a vehicle through the
> internet,
>   it is helpful to include a location as to where the vehicle is, and a
much
>   better description as to the condition of the vehicle. Does it need body
>   work, motor, interior? Does it run?
>   Then it is beneficial to the seller to include a price............
>
>   We have no idea where in the country you are located so someone who may
be
>   looking for a van has no idea if you are in California, or
>   Maine..............
